Dear group,

on [1] someone asked why his simulation [2] needs more time when n*T < 
100 than if n*T is slightly above 100.

I guessed that PackedArrays might have to to with this phenomenom, but 
I'm not sure. As you will see in [2], I plotted the needed time vs. n 
and T and put a line n T == 100 into this plot.

Is my assumption about PackedArray correct or is there a more 
complicated background?
